Just a few blocks from Davidson,<br />

A.R. Johnson Health Science<br />

and Engineering Magnet<br />

School, works in collaboration<br />

with Augusta’s ever-growing<br />

medical community. Through<br />

partnerships with University<br />

Hospital, Augusta University<br />

Health, and the Richmond<br />

County Health Department,<br />

students are able to cycle<br />

through a variety of clinical<br />

rotations and get the necessary<br />

hands-on experience dealing<br />

with patients. Many of these<br />

students receive certifications<br />

that allow them to enter the<br />

medical workforce at a financial<br />

advantage to employees who<br />

have no experience.<br />

Since 2007, nearly $30 million<br />

has been dedicated to a new<br />

school building, new gymnasium,<br />

classroom additions, and<br />

a state-of-the-art engineering<br />

lab. A.R. Johnson’s nearest<br />

neighbor is historic Lucy Craft<br />

Laney High School; improvements<br />

to both Johnson and<br />

Laney have coincided with the<br />

revitalization of the Laney-<br />

Walker/Bethlehem community<br />
